diff --git a/xlators/cluster/ec/src/ec-common.h b/xlators/cluster/ec/src/ec-common.h
index ce35b4878c1..51493612ac6 100644
--- a/xlators/cluster/ec/src/ec-common.h
+++ b/xlators/cluster/ec/src/ec-common.h
@@ -25,6 +25,30 @@ typedef enum { EC_DATA_TXN, EC_METADATA_TXN } ec_txn_t;
#define EC_FLAG_LOCK_SHARED 0x0001
+#define QUORUM_CBK(fn, fop, frame, cookie, this, op_ret, op_errno, params...) \
+ do { \
+ ec_t *__ec = fop->xl->private; \
+ int32_t __op_ret = 0; \
+ int32_t __op_errno = 0; \
+ int32_t __success_count = gf_bits_count(fop->good); \
+ \
+ __op_ret = op_ret; \
+ __op_errno = op_errno; \
+ if (!fop->parent && frame && \
+ (GF_CLIENT_PID_SELF_HEALD != frame->root->pid) && \
+ __ec->quorum_count && (__success_count < __ec->quorum_count) && \
+ op_ret >= 0) { \
+ __op_ret = -1; \
+ __op_errno = EIO; \
+ gf_msg(__ec->xl->name, GF_LOG_ERROR, 0, \
+ EC_MSG_CHILDS_INSUFFICIENT, \
+ "Insufficient available children for this request " \
+ "(have %d, need %d). %s", \
+ __success_count, __ec->quorum_count, ec_msg_str(fop)); \
+ } \
+ fn(frame, cookie, this, __op_ret, __op_errno, params); \
+ } while (0)
+

@@ -1736,6 +1739,16 @@ struct volume_options options[] = {
"lead to extra memory consumption, maximum "
"(cache size * stripe size) Bytes per open file."},
{
+ .key = {"quorum-count"},
+ .type = GF_OPTION_TYPE_INT,
+ .default_value = "0",
+ .description =
+ "This option can be used to define how many successes on"
+ "the bricks constitute a success to the application. This"
+ " count should be in the range"
+ "[disperse-data-count, disperse-count] (inclusive)",
+ },
